    Hi Guys,
    Just a piece of advice for those you bet bigger (more than 3 legs) parlays. If in fact you did have this game as your last leg and ALL of the other legs were already decided, live betting the inning would give you an excellent position to hedge out some of your winnings. And I'm talking about hitting the bet right after the bottom of the eighth or at any time when the score was 3-2. Odds for Philly to win would have been very high and you could have risked a small amount to recoup double or triple your original bet without losing much if the parlay held up (an Arizona win). If you put more than 3 teams in a parlay and game times are not all at the same time, PLAN ON HEDGING. In the long run it will make you much more money than letting the parlays ride. People who do this are a online book's nightmare. You can think of the parlay putting you into a "no lose situation" instead of an "all or nothing" situation (which a parlay usually is).
